The Department of the Army, MICC-Fort Drum, is seeking maritime harness and flotation devices for surface and subsurface operations under solicitation W911S225U2094. These systems must be constructed from lightweight, hydrophobic materials with closed-cell comfort foam and optimized for use with rebreather systems and armored harnesses. The requirement specifies Authorized for Navy Use (ANU) approved systems including a low-profile, self-packing flotation component that ensures a face-up orientation for the user.
The procurement includes ten size 6 harnesses and three size 7 harnesses. The flotation systems must feature both automatic and manual CO2 inflation options, a manual air dump and deflation valve, and the capability to be worn with or without body armor. This combined synopsis and solicitation is an SBA SBA set-aside categorized under NAICS 339999 All Other Miscellaneous Manufacturing and PSC 1367 TACTICAL SETS, KITS, AND OUTFITS. Responses are due by September 16, 2025, and Hunter Campbell is the designated point of contact.
